If youve put a mature filter pad / media into a tank without fish the bacteria in it will die because they have nothing to feed on. You need to add fish asap OR add ammonia solution as per fishless cycling (see link in my sig.) Just chucking a few flakes into an empty tank will do very little to keep your bacteria alive.

Stocking wise it's all down to personal preference. Id go for a school of bottom dwellers. Another school of mid level dwellers + maybe a couple of more expensive feature fish. See what others think.
